How many atoms are in 5.70 x 10^32 mol of Rn?

To find amount of atoms from mol, multiply the mole amount by Avogadro’s number

5.70x10^32 x 6.02x10^23

= 3.43x10^56 atoms

There are 3.43 × [tex]10^{56}[/tex] atom will be present in 5.70 x [tex]10^{32}[/tex] mol of Rn.
